British Airways powers its future by turning household rubbish into fuel
British Airways has entered a partnership to design a series of waste plants that convert household waste into renewable jet fuel to power its fleet. The partnership, with Velocys, a renewable fuels company, is part of the airline’s plans to develop long-term, sustainable fuel options.

Booking.com Launches Accelerator Programme for Startups in Sustainable Tourism
Booking.com has announced the launch of its new accelerator programme for Startups in Sustainable Tourism, Booking.com Booster.
